Crypto is not just about meme coins anymore. Something bigger is happening right now. A new type of token is quietly changing how people invest - and it is called an RWA token.

RWA stands for Real-World Asset. These tokens are connected to things that actually exist in the real world- buildings, gold, company bonds, or farmland. Instead of buying a whole building worth millions, you buy a small digital piece of it. Simple as that.

The numbers back this up. Five years ago, the RWA market was worth around $85 million. Today it has crossed $21 billion. Experts believe it could reach $30 trillion by 2030. That kind of growth does not happen without a real reason behind it.

Why This All Matters Right Now

Real-world asset tokenization has moved past the experiment phase. BlackRock, JPMorgan, and Franklin Templeton have all launched tokenized products. When firms managing trillions of dollars move onto blockchain rails, the rest of the market takes notice.

The direction is clear. The question is which early-stage projects will execute well enough to still matter three years from now.

An RWA token is a cryptocurrency linked to a real-world asset such as real estate, gold, bonds, or farmland. It allows people to own small digital shares of these assets using blockchain technology.
Many investors are interested in RWA tokens because they connect blockchain technology with real-world value. These projects can allow people to invest in assets that were traditionally difficult to access.
Yes. Presale tokens are still in early development stages. Some projects may succeed, but others may fail or take longer to launch. Investors should always research the project before participating.
Many RWA projects use networks like Ethereum, Binance Smart Chain, or other smart contract blockchains because they support token creation and decentralized applications.
Before investing, it is important to review the project’s whitepaper, team information, token supply, smart contract details, and whether the project has security audits or clear development plans.
